    Abstract

    Aimed at the human face contour tracking in video image sequences, a contour tracking algorithm is proposed in which an improved level set method is introduced into the particle filtering framework. The face contour is represented by zero level set function and approached by evolution of the level set function. To deal with the partial occlusion, the shape prior is added to the updating process to constrain the curve evolution. This algorithm can simultaneously track the affine motion of the face region and deformation of the face contour in the framework of particle filtering. Experimental results show that the proposed algorithm can track the face contour accurately and be robust to illumination changes, background interference and partial occlusion.
